There are only two thing which really decide the final filesize.
1) Footage itself - it's larger if you use lots of effects, grain, more fps, bigger picture...
2) Encoding - larger if you screw up or if you decide not to care about filesize.
Everything else doesn't matter, afaik.

Anyway, we don't really speak about lossless H.264 unless we do --crf 0 or --qp 0. Anything else might be visually lossless, but isn't a bit exact copy, thus can't be called lossless.
Fun fact: lossless H.264 actually fucks up in NLEs ─ after tryng, I can say that it is no option for editing ;_; ─ but lossy doesn't fuck up, so a --crf 1 -I 1 (so an intra-only lossy H.264 file with an insane bitrate) works (and premiere actually humps it like a bitch better than it likes lags or huffy). It probably weights more than the lossless counterpart, too.
